Cute spot,but toilet location funky
We liked this site but had mixed feelings regarding a couple things. I still recommend this spot, but here's our explanation via pros/cons list.
Pros: Secluded location with gorgeous little forest. We had a baby deer walk through in the morning, birds singing, and a nice little spot for breakfast. The bed was cozy, there were fluffy towels provided and shampoo/soap in the shower. You can tell things have been thought out and they've left things to make your stay nicer. There's instructions on how everything works and what to do. All of this was very appreciated.
Cons: We felt that the posting didn't make a couple things clear, that it should. The rv is very small, which is fine, but smaller than I had realized. The kitchen part is actually outside (also fine). The part that was trickier is that the toilet is in the rv right next to the bed, and although it technically has a door, it's only there to hide the toilet when not in use. When using the toilet, there isn't enough room to close the door, so you are using the bathroom in a small room right next to your travel partner. During the day when the other person can just step out, it's ok, but when I'm attempting to go to sleep and my partner needs to go, it was a little less comfortable. All to say, I think that should be clearer. We also felt that the price was slightly high for the night, especially given the surprise toilet situation.
Still recommend, just think there needs to be some clearer wording/images in the post
